Please read the mailing list FAQ before posting.

Hackspace

  • Main mailing list Used for general communication and discussion between members. Extremely active, 30% noise.
  • Announcements Used only for weekly news announcements and event announcements. Intentionally very quiet, 0% noise.
  • Infrastructure Used for discussion about modifications to the space itself. Quiet, 5% noise.
